Tuning-Free Adaptive Style Incorporation for Structure-Consistent Text-Driven Style Transfer.

Yanqi Ge, Jiaqi Liu, Qingnan Fan

    IEEE Transactions on Visualization and Computer Graphics
    |December 5, 2025
    PubMed
    Summary

    This study introduces Adaptive Style Incorporation (ASI) for diffusion model-based style transfer. ASI enhances content preservation and structural consistency in stylized images, benefiting artists with precise artistic editing.

    Area of Science:

    • Computer Vision
    • Artificial Intelligence
    • Digital Art

    Background:

    • Text-driven style transfer using diffusion models offers creative potential but struggles with content preservation and structural consistency.
    • Current methods use coarse-grained, prompt-level style injection, leading to undesirable structural deviations in stylized images.
    • This limitation hinders professional artists requiring precise control over artistic editing.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To achieve a balance between content preservation and style transformation in text-driven style transfer.
    • To introduce a novel method for fine-grained, feature-level style incorporation.

    Main Methods:

    • Proposed Adaptive Style Incorporation (ASI) method.
    • Developed Siamese Cross-Attention (SiCA) to separate content and style features.
    • Introduced Adaptive Content-Style Blending (AdaBlending) for structure-consistent coupling of content and style.

    Main Results:

    • ASI demonstrates superior performance in maintaining image structure compared to existing methods.
    • The method effectively preserves content while achieving desired stylized effects.
    • Experimental results validate the efficacy of SiCA and AdaBlending modules.

    Conclusions:

    • Adaptive Style Incorporation (ASI) offers a significant advancement in text-driven style transfer.
    • The proposed fine-grained approach addresses key limitations in structure and content preservation.
    • ASI provides artists with enhanced control for precise artistic editing and style transformation.
